Government prosecutors asked the Sandiganbayan yesterday to deny the petition of ousted President Joseph Estrada and his son Jinggoy to allow them to spend the Christmas holidays at home.
Deputy Special Prosecutor Roberto Kallos said in a three-page opposition to the petition that the Dec. 23 - Jan. 2 "Christmas furlough" being sought by the Estradas has "no legal basis."
"In our jurisdiction, Christmas furlough is applicable only to a temporary leave of absence to one in the armed services of the country," Kallos said.
